The court properly denied defendant's speedy trial motion. After a thorough hearing, the court properly determined that the period of 155 days during which the purchasing undercover officer was unavailable due to a family crisis and its tragic conclusion was excludable pursuant to CPL 30.30 (4) (g) as a delay "occasioned by exceptional circumstances."
